Andile Mpisane is swapping the pitch for the stage, again. With Royal AM booted out of the Premier Soccer League, Shawn Mkhize’s son and former club chair is dusting off the mic and making a musical comeback.

A video of the former Royal AM captain which surfaced on social media went viral this week, showing him in the studio recording a song with Dankie Boy, a member of gqom group Worst Behavior.

In the video, Andile sings: “Story of my life is change ... since she came into my life, I never felt this way before”.

Andile isn't new to the music industry. In 2019, before his football career, he was known for his music, releasing singles like Makhwapheni and It's Too Much Sauce.

His song teaser shared on social media comes amid troubles at Royal AM. The club has been inactive since December as its owner, Andile's mother Shaun "MaMkhize" Mpisane, reportedly owes Sars R40m and has failed to secure a buyer for the club.

Business mogul MaMkhize also owes former striker Samir Nurković R11.1m and an undisclosed sum to ex-defender Ricardo Nascimento.
